Output e61ab6429594193fee044129f4541108f1658ee023c7fc1d1652916125cb7220:1

value
14152205
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aea6cb74a39db53258f4378b3f464337cd718bb OP_EQUALVERIFY OP_CHECKSIG
address
13TKQ6mAg7Htyqgk1q8RHPBjfMeCYW69TE
transaction
e61ab6429594193fee044129f4541108f1658ee023c7fc1d1652916125cb7220
confirmations
289551
spent
true